Revert "x86/mm/pat: Ensure cpa->pfn only contains page frame numbers"
This reverts commit 87e2bd898d3a79a8c609f183180adac47879a2a4 which is commit edc3b9129cecd0f0857112136f5b8b1bc1d45918 upstream. Turns there was too many other issues with this patch to make it viable for the stable tree.
